Transaction 627a4dd31f7c76cbcf87dc8209c3bdb02b075104b059e90dc8bcd7ef1c721689
1 Input
2 Outputs
- 627a4dd31f7c76cbcf87dc8209c3bdb02b075104b059e90dc8bcd7ef1c721689:0
- 627a4dd31f7c76cbcf87dc8209c3bdb02b075104b059e90dc8bcd7ef1c721689:1
value 699860
address 326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h
value 16272591
address 1Jj65KrvTwu9uHZYPDLQZEsaK4zPBEWj1z